JavaScript实战:精通网页开发技巧与案例分析
JavaScript作为一种广泛应用于网页开发的编程语言,其灵活性和强大的功能使得开发者能够创造出丰富多样的用户体验。在实战应用中,掌握一些网页开发技巧和解析经典案例是提高编程能力的有效途径。 对于初学者而言,理解JavaScript的基础知识至关重要。变量、数据类型、函数和条件语句等基础语法是构建复杂逻辑的基础。通过编写简单的脚本,比如改变网页背景颜色、显示隐藏的段落内容等,可以帮助快速熟悉JavaScript的工作方式。 在实际开发中,提高网页的性能和用户体验是一个不可忽视的方面。使用JavaScript的事件监听功能,可以优化用户交互。例如,通过添加事件监听器到按钮上,可以在用户点击按钮时发送Ajax请求,而不必重新加载整个页面,从而提高用户体验。合理使用定时器(setTimeout和setInterval)可以在指定时间间隔后执行脚本,这在制作动画效果和实现自动更新内容时非常有用。 在实际案例中,表单验证是一个经典的应用场景。通过使用JavaScript检查用户输入的数据格式和有效性,可以确保表单数据的准确性,减少服务器端的处理负担。例如,可以编写一个脚本验证用户输入的电子邮件地址是否符合电子邮件格式,或者在用户未填写必填字段时显示错误信息。 动态生成内容也是一个经典的JavaScript应用实例。通过获取服务器端的数据(可能是通过Ajax请求),并使用JavaScript动态地将这些数据显示在网页上,可以实现诸如实时新闻更新、用户评论加载等功能。这不仅提高了网站的互动性,也使得内容更新更加灵活和高效。 通过解析经典案例,可以学习到一些高级技巧,比如如何使用JavaScript操纵DOM(文档对象模型),这允许开发者在网页加载后动态地修改网页的结构、样式和内容。以构建一个图片轮播组件为例,通过改变图片的`src`属性和对图片的样式进行调整,可以实现图片的自动循环展示。 AI提供的信息图,仅供参考 站长看法,JavaScript实战不仅要求掌握理论知识,更重要的是如何在具体项目中应用这些技能。通过实践和总结,不断提升自己的开发能力。研究经典案例,学习别人的代码,是提高JavaScript编程能力的一种有效方式。通过这些努力,开发者将能够创造出更加出色和用户友好的网页应用。(编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|